                           K                            Adverbs   副词


                ✒ An adverb can be a word or a phrase that describes or modif es a verb, an adjective
                   or another adverb.
                   副词可以是形容或修饰动词、形容词或其他副词的词语或短语。
                   e.g.  Wee Wen speaks loudly.
                        John saw his classmate just now.

               We can form most adverbs by adding ‘-ly’ to an adjective. Here are some basic rules
                  about forming adverbs:
                  大多数的副词是由形容词加上“-ly”所构成。以下是构成副词的基本规则:

                     Adjectives Ending             Basic Rule              Adjective         Adverb
                       形容词的词尾                       基本规则                     形容词               副词

                      most adjectives               add ‘-ly’                slow            slowly
                       大多数形容词                     加上“-ly”                    quick           quickly


                      ‘-able’ or ‘-ible’       change ‘-e’ to ‘-y’        honourable       honourably
                    “-able”或“-ible”          把“-e”转换成“-y”                   terrible         terribly

                                              change ‘-y’ to ‘-ily’          easy             easily
                            ‘-y’
                                             把“-y”转换成“-ily”                 angry            angrily


                                             change ‘-ic’ to ‘-ically’     economic       economically
                            ‘-ic’
                                           把“-ic”转换成“-ically”              scientif c     scientifically



               However, not all words that end in ‘-ly’ are adverbs. They can be adjectives instead.
                  Examples of such words are:
                  然而,不是所有以“-ly”结尾的词语都是副词,它们可以是形容词。例如:


                        friendly           lovely           lonely            silly          ugly


               There are also some adverbs which have no particular form. Examples of such adverbs
                  are:
                  有些副词没有特定的形式,例如:


                        well         fast         hard           late         early          daily
